What Buyers Should Focus On When Choosing a Rock Breaker


When selecting an excavator rock breaker, contractors and operators usually care about four practical factors:

  1. Fuel Efficiency & Operating Cost: A breaker with lower fuel consumption means every working hour saves money. Over time, this creates a big cost advantage.

  2. Productivity on Site: The real question is: How many tons of rock can it break per hour? A high-output breaker shortens project timelines and boosts profitability. For more insights on this, read our guide on How to Match Hydraulic Hammer Size Configurations to Your Job Requirements?.

  3. Durability & Maintenance: Breakers used on hard granite or iron ore face extreme stress. Models with reinforced structures and wear-resistant chisels last longer and reduce downtime.   4. Application Suitability: Not every breaker is ideal for every job. Some are better for demolition, others for quarries or mining. Hydraulic Breaker's Performance Across Rock Conditions

Sedimentary Rock & Sandstone (Soft Rock)

Characteristics: lower hardness, requires higher impact frequency.

Recommended breakers: Models like BLT215-2 or BLT220-1, with oil consumption around 41–46 L/h, deliver stable output and cost efficiency.

Limestone & Quartz (Medium Hard Rock)

Characteristics: balanced hardness, need both impact energy and durability.

Recommended breakers: BLT230-1 or BLT220-2, with fuel use around 45–50 L/h, achieve productivity of 90–100 t/h.

Granite & Iron Ore (Hard Rock)

Characteristics: demand higher impact power and structural strength.

Recommended breakers: BLT200-1 and BLT230-2, suitable for granite and iron ore, offering 55–70 t/h production with strong endurance.

High-Strength Rock (Pure Stone / Dense Ore)

Characteristics: extreme hardness, require maximum energy and wear resistance.

Recommended breakers: BLT220-1 and BLT235-2, operating at 55–60 L/h, with productivity up to 85–91 t/h.

Conclusion


There is no single “best” rock hammer for excavator—only the one that fits your specific job site conditions. By comparing oil consumption, productivity, durability, and application suitability, operators can make smarter investments. Ultimately, the right choice comes from balancing work condition + fuel cost + production rate + chisel type to maximize efficiency and profitability.
